Multiple-Relay-Assisted Spectral Efficient OFDMA Transmission System with Simple Channel Cyclicity Restoration

Abstract
In this paper, we propose a spectral efficient orthogonal frequency division multiple access(OFDMA) transmission system using multiple relays for a shadow area. The performance of the proposed OFDMA system in a shadow area can be improved by applying space-frequency(SF) block code over relaying multi-path channels. A simple channel cyclicity restoration method is also added in the proposed OFDMA system without cyclic prefix(CP) to recover the destruction of channel cyclicity due to the lack of CP. Simulation results show that the proposed OFDMA system without CP is almost same as that of the conventional OFDMA system with sufficient CP, which increases the spectral efficiency of the system.
